Megjegyzés
Az oldalhoz való hozzáféréshez engedély szükséges. Megpróbálhat bejelentkezni vagy módosítani a címtárat.
Az oldalhoz való hozzáféréshez engedély szükséges. Megpróbálhatja módosítani a címtárat.
Objektumot XProcessingInstruction jelképező literál.
Szemantika
<?piName [ = piData ] ?>
Részek
<?
Szükséges. Az XML-feldolgozási utasítás literáljának kezdetét jelöli.
piName
Szükséges. A feldolgozási utasítás célalkalmazását jelző név. Az "xml" vagy az "XML" nem kezdődhet.
piData
Opcionális. Sztring, amely azt jelzi, hogy a megcélzott piName alkalmazásnak hogyan kell feldolgoznia az XML-dokumentumot.
?>
Szükséges. A feldolgozási utasítás végét jelöli.
Visszaadott érték
Egy XProcessingInstruction objektum.
Megjegyzések
Az XML-feldolgozási utasítás literáljai azt jelzik, hogy az alkalmazások hogyan dolgozzák fel az XML-dokumentumokat. Amikor egy alkalmazás betölt egy XML-dokumentumot, az alkalmazás ellenőrizheti az XML-feldolgozási utasításokat a dokumentum feldolgozásának meghatározásához. Az alkalmazás értelmezi a jelentés és piNamepiDataa .
Az XML-dokumentum literálja az XML-feldolgozási utasításhoz hasonló szintaxist használ. További információ: XML-dokumentumkonstans.
Megjegyzés:
Az piName elem nem kezdődhet az "xml" vagy "XML" sztringekkel, mert az XML 1.0 specifikációja fenntartja ezeket az azonosítókat.
Egy XML-feldolgozási utasítást konstansként rendelhet hozzá egy változóhoz, vagy belefoglalhatja egy XML-dokumentumkonstansba.
Megjegyzés:
Az XML-literál több sort is átfoghat anélkül, hogy sorfolytatási karakterekre lenne szükség. Ez lehetővé teszi, hogy tartalmat másoljon egy XML-dokumentumból, és illessze be közvetlenül egy Visual Basic-programba.
A Visual Basic fordító az XML-feldolgozási utasítás konstruktorhoz való hívásává alakítja át az XProcessingInstruction XML-feldolgozási utasítást.
példa
Az alábbi példa egy XML-dokumentum stíluslapját azonosító feldolgozási utasítást hoz létre.
Dim pi As XProcessingInstruction =
<?xml-stylesheet type="text/xsl" href="show_book.xsl"?>